Basic Concepts of Shaft Spacers

Shaft spacers are mechanical components used to maintain the correct distance between rotating parts within an engine or other machinery. They play a role in ensuring that components operate within their designed parameters, which can help in reducing wear and tear, enhancing performance, and prolonging the lifespan of the machinery 1.
